I stayed at the Leonardo while having issues with leaking pipes at home. Their friendliness (and effort insuring I get a bath in my room!) made a trying time that bit easier to deal with and was very much appreciated!! Location is ideal for city centre & Barbican/Hoe. The breakfast had a wide selection of food and drinks in a comfortable space. Plenty of tea and coffee in the room, toiletries and towels. The bed was very comfortable too!

This was our 8th stay at this hotel since 2022. On our last visit our experience wasn’t good and hesitated about staying there again this time. However I was able to get a very good deal and good customer service from the manager which led to us booking again. We visit family a couple of times a year in Plymouth & the hotel is well situated for bus stops, city centre & access to transport to other parts of Plymouth etc. This stay was better than previous in that the rooms were cleaner and the hotel on the whole was clean despite being busy. Food and drinks in bar top quality and service in the bar was great every evening. Bar area and reception area well kept and reception staff do their best to help with any queries. However this time we had to wait two days for a plug for the sink (I needed one to be able to wash baby bottles) and two days for main light in room to be fixed. Two out of the four days breakfast was poor quality, no pastries or fruit yogurts & very little else to choose from due to them having a large coach party earlier in the morning. We went for breakfast each day between 8-8:30am so there really shouldn’t be items missing from the menu without notification of why at this point in the morning. On the day of us leaving we had a 7 hour journey ahead of us and would have liked to have eaten well at breakfast to set us up for the day. This wasn’t possible due to the lack of food left on the breakfast buffet. Staff weren’t very apologetic of this and it spoilt the end of our holiday, we may not return to this hotel in the future and will look for a deal elsewhere. Sad as my little girl loves being in the same hotel when we come down & the location of it beats many others in the same area.

Lovely hotel with good size rooms. Great location near the barbican. Car park next to the hotel a little difficult to find you drive past the front and its on the left but it doesn't look like a road. Breakfast wasn't great not much choice and didnt taste that good .
